To find the answer to the question "The Industrial Revolution affected", you can research and study the historical period known as the Industrial Revolution. This research will reveal that the Industrial Revolution had significant impacts on various aspects such as society, economics, industry, and politics. The changes brought about by the revolution included the shift from agrarian economies to industrial economies, the emergence of factories and mass production, the growth of urbanization, changes in class structures and working conditions, and the influence of industrialization on political systems and ideologies.

To determine the answer to the question "Prior to the Industrial Revolution, people depended primarily on which kind of fuel?", you can examine historical records and information about energy sources before the revolution. This research will reveal that prior to the Industrial Revolution, people primarily relied on biomass as a fuel source. Biomass refers to organic materials such as wood, crops, and animal waste, which were used for heating, cooking, and other energy needs.

If you are looking for the answer to the question "Fossil fuels primarily come from", you can study the origins of fossil fuels through geological and scientific research. Fossil fuels are primarily formed from energy stored in dead plants and animals over millions of years. Through geological processes like heat and pressure, these organic remains have transformed into coal, oil, and natural gas that we use as energy sources today.

To understand why human dependence on fossil fuels is problematic for the question "Why is human dependence on fossil fuels problematic?", you can explore the various issues associated with fossil fuel consumption. One of the main problems is that fossil fuels are a nonrenewable resource, meaning they are finite and will eventually deplete with continued use. This leads to concerns about future energy scarcity. Additionally, burning fossil fuels releases greenhouse gases, contributing to climate change and environmental degradation. The extraction and transportation of fossil fuels also pose risks to ecosystems and human health. Therefore, reducing dependence on fossil fuels and transitioning to renewable and sustainable energy sources is important for mitigating these problems.
